Whole dried turmeric with skin
Turmeric, with skin and the whole goodness preserved, has long been used in India as both a spice and a medicinal herb. It imparts a pleasant yellow color to curries and sweets. A must-have for every Indian kitchen, turmeric is fast becoming popular in the west due to its numerous medical benefits.
Health Benefits: Curcumin, the main active compound in Turmeric is known to have very powerful anti-inflammatory properties as well as being a strong antioxidant and anti-bacterial agent
